MDEV-22494 : Galera assertion lock_sys.mutex.is_owned() at lock_trx_handle_wait_low
Problem was that trx->lock.was_chosen_as_wsrep_victim variable was not set back to false after it was set true. wsrep_thd_bf_abort Add assertions for correct mutex status and take necessary mutexes before calling thd->awake_no_mutex(). innobase_rollback_trx() Reset trx->lock.was_chosen_as_wsrep_victim wsrep_abort_slave_trx() Removed unused function. wsrep_innobase_kill_one_trx() Added function comment, removed unnecessary parameters and added debug assertions to enforce correct usage. Added more debug output to help out on error analysis. wsrep_abort_transaction() Added debug assertions and removed unused variables. trx0trx.h Removed assert_trx_is_free macro and replaced it with assert_freed() member function. trx_create() Use above assert_free() and initialize wsrep variables. trx_free() Use assert_free() trx_t::commit_in_memory() Reset lock.was_chosen_as_wsrep_victim trx_rollback_for_mysql() Reset trx->lock.was_chosen_as_wsrep_victim Add test case galera_bf_kill

+/** This function is used to kill one transaction.
+
+This transaction was open on this node (not-yet-committed), and a
+conflicting writeset from some other node that was being applied
+caused a locking conflict. First committed (from other node)
+wins, thus open transaction is rolled back. BF stands for
+brute-force: any transaction can get aborted by galera any time
+it is necessary.
+
+This conflict can happen only when the replicated writeset (from
+other node) is being applied, not when it’s waiting in the queue.
+If our local transaction reached its COMMIT and this conflicting
+writeset was in the queue, then it should fail the local
+certification test instead.
+
+A brute force abort is only triggered by a locking conflict
+between a writeset being applied by an applier thread (slave thread)
+and an open transaction on the node, not by a Galera writeset
+comparison as in the local certification failure.
+
+@param[in] bf_thd Brute force (BF) thread
+@param[in,out] victim_trx Vimtim trx to be killed
+@param[in] signal Should victim be signaled */
